2001 Ford F150 SVT Lightning

Various media outlets had given the SVT Lightning the 'fastest pickup' crown ever since the second-generation truck's introduction in 1999. It became a matter of official record when a stock 2003 Lightning reached 147 miles per hour on a test track. A redesigned five-spoke alloy wheel, satin-chrome interior door handles and two brand-new paint colors Sonic Blue Clearcoat (replacing True Blue) and Dark Shadow Grey (replacing Silver Metallic) were introduced for 2003. Plus, thanks to some new suspension tuning, Lightning's payload rating was increased to 1,350 pounds.

Little known, and not often seen, the Ford Lightning from 2001 was the precursor to the power truck craze of the early 2000's. This truck for consignment sports 53,855 actual miles, has its original window sticker, SVT certificate, and is one of 1,722 Lightnings built in Bright Red for the model year. Drivetrain
5.4 Liters of SOHC supercharged V8 are shoehorned into the engine bay. This mill can put out 380hp and is fed by EFI with the help of a JLT cold air intake. On the back is a 4R100 4-speed automatic and the rear axle is a limited slip 3.73 version. Everything under the hood is uber clean and looks just perfect. Get ready to "pour" it on.

VIN DECODE
2FTZF07341CB00151
2-Canada
F-Ford Motor Company
T-Truck
Z-6001 Thru 7000 GVWR
F07-F150 Regular Cab 4X2 Flareside
3-5.4L SOHC Supercharged 380hp
4-Check Digit
1-2001
C-Oakville, Ontario Canada Assy Plant
B00151-Sequential Unit Number
